The new pneumonia epidemic in Hong Kong has not stopped. The government has researched and launched the mobile application "Travel with Peace" known as the "Hong Kong Version Health Code", allowing citizens to record their travel records on their mobile phones.
The government stated that the program will provide convenient records for visitors who have visited places. If there is an infection in the place, the program will provide users with an infection risk notification.
It is estimated that more than 260 pilot projects will be implemented, including government premises, restaurants, fitness rooms and homes for the elderly.
The government emphasized that the program is voluntarily participated by citizens, and the data will not be uploaded to any central database, and visits will only be recorded in personal mobile phone applications.

Related documents were once available on the FEHD website
According to the FEHD website, the government plans to launch a mobile application for notification of infection risks, but the authorities have since deleted the relevant application documents.
The content mentioned that the program provides a convenient digital tool for citizens to record their travel records.
The venue operator voluntarily registers and enters the venue information, obtains the QR code of the venue, and pastes the QR code in a prominent location of the venue.
After downloading the application, citizens register their names and contact information in the application and save them in the application. The data will not be uploaded to any central database. Instead, they scan the QR code of the place when they visit the place.
If there is an infection case in the place, the mobile application will provide the user with an infection risk notification; if the user finds a confirmed diagnosis, they can also share their travel records with the Health Protection Center to assist in providing the infection risk notification.

A total of 261 locations in the LCSD and FEHD have been posted QR codes
According to the authorities, the app is applicable to places where many people gather and close contact between individuals, places where masks are taken off, etc.
The Leisure and Cultural Services Department provides 164 and 97 venues for posting QR codes, including 115 sports halls, 45 swimming pools, and 4 other venues (vehicle halls, exhibition halls, activity rooms, etc.); the Food and Environmental Hygiene Department has also provided 97 venues Post QR codes, including 23 cooked food markets and 74 markets.
The authorities also emphasized that the plan is to be registered voluntarily by venue operators and citizens.
The QR code will also cover restaurants, restaurants, bars, fitness rooms, karaoke, clubs and homes for the elderly.
